Location and Highlights

rainbow-mountain-private-tour

Nestled in the breathtaking Canchis province of Peru, Rainbow Mountain, or Vinicunca, captivates visitors with its stunning array of colors and dramatic landscapes.

This striking mountain showcases vibrant shades of red, yellow, and green, creating a visual feast for the eyes. Surrounded by towering red mountains, the area offers an unforgettable backdrop for photography enthusiasts.

As one of the best treks in Cusco, adventurers can enjoy the natural beauty while enjoying the invigorating fresh air.

Itinerary

rainbow-mountain-private-tour

Exploring Rainbow Mountain begins with an early morning pickup from hotels located near the historic center of Cusco, typically between 4:00 and 5:00 am.

After a quick stop for breakfast in Cusipata, adventurers embark on a scenic two-hour hike to the stunning 7 Colors Mountain.

Along the way, a knowledgeable guide shares insights, ensuring everyone captures the best photo opportunities.

Once at the top, the breathtaking views provide an unforgettable experience.

The return journey follows the same route, concluding with a satisfying lunch in Cusipata before heading back to Cusco, with an estimated arrival around 5:30 pm.

What Is the Best Time of Year to Visit Rainbow Mountain?

The best time to visit is during Peru’s dry season, from May to September. During these months, the weather’s clearer, making it easier to enjoy stunning views and vibrant colors of the mountain.

What Is the Altitude of Rainbow Mountain?

The altitude of Rainbow Mountain reaches about 5,200 meters (17,060 feet). Visitors often feel the elevation’s effects, so acclimatizing beforehand is essential for enjoying the stunning views without discomfort. Proper preparation’s key to a memorable experience!

What Should I Wear for the Hike?

For the hike, they should wear comfortable, moisture-wicking clothing and sturdy hiking boots. A warm layer’s essential, too, since temperatures can change quickly. Don’t forget a hat and sunscreen to protect against the sun!
